Normal Operation
The headlamp switch supplies the instrument cluster with the headlamp switch position status. The instrument panel dimmer switch provides the instrument cluster with the dimming control status through signal circuit 8-LE10 (WH/BK) and return circuit 9-LE10 (BN/YE). The instrument cluster sends the illumination message to the front electronic module (FEM) over the communication network, circuits 4-EG8 (GY/VT) and 5-EG8 (BU/WH), based upon the instrument panel dimmer switch position. The FEM is supplied with illumination voltage through circuit 29S-DK22 (OG/YE) whenever the switched system power (SSP) is energized. For additional information on the SSP operation, refer to Lighting and Horns. When the headlamp switch is in the PARK, HEADLAMP, or AUTOLAMP ON position, the instrument cluster sends the FEM an illumination message and the FEM, in turn, provides a pulse width modulation (PWM) voltage to the interior auxiliary junction box (AJB) through circuit 64S-LH2 (BU/RD) and then to the dimmable backlighting sources through circuits 64S-LK21 (BU/BK) and 64S-LK1 (LB). Circuit 64S-LK1 (LB) is then spliced and sent to the dimmable backlighting sub-sources through circuits 64-LK18 (BU/RD), 64S-LE10 (BU/YE), 64S-LH26 (BU/BK), 64S-LH45 (BU/OG), and 64S-LK29 (BU/RD). For the fixed backlighting system, when the ignition switch is in the ON position, the AJB sends the rear electronic module (REM) a voltage signal through circuit 29S-DK31 (OG/BK). The REM, in turn, sends B+ voltage to the fixed backlighting sources through circuit 7-LH1 (YE) for 100% illumination density.

Possible Causes
- circuit 7-LH1 (YE) open or short to ground
- circuit 8-LE10 (WH/BK) open or short to ground
- circuit 9-LE10 (BN/YE) open or short to ground
- circuit 64S-LE10 (BU/YE) open
- circuit 64S-LH2 (BU/RD) open or short to ground
- circuit 64S-LH26 (BU/BK) open or short to ground
- circuit 64S-LK1 (BU/RD) open or short to ground
- circuit 64S-LK29 (BU/RD) open or short to ground
- auxiliary junction box (AJB)
- front electronic module (FEM)
- rear electronic module (REM)
- instrument panel dimmer switch
- instrument cluster
